Texas Governor Greg Abbott announced that he will be defying federal orders by ordering all flags in the Lone Star State to be flown at full-staff for President-elect Donald Trump’s inauguration.

Abbott’s (R-Texas) announcement follows President Joe Biden’s directive for American flags to be flown at half-staff in order to honor former President Jimmy Carter’s death “for thirty days,” which happens to coincide with Trump’s inauguration on January 20th.

“Inauguration Day is a day of celebration for America. Today, I ordered flags raised to full-staff at the Texas Capitol & state buildings for President Trump’s inauguration,” Abbott wrote in an X post.

“While we honor President Carter’s service, we also celebrate an incoming President & our bright future,” he added.

Former President Carter passed away on December 29th at his Georgia estate, prompting Biden to declare that “the flag of the United States be displayed at half-staff at the White House and on all public buildings and grounds, at all military posts and naval stations, and on all naval vessels of the Federal Government in the District of Columbia and throughout the United States and its territories and possessions for a period of 30 days from the day of his death.”

The federal order from Biden marks the first time that American flags have been flown at half-staff during Inauguration Day, prompting criticism from Trump.

“The Democrats are all ‘giddy’ over our magnificent American Flag potentially being at ‘half mast’ during my Inauguration,” Trump wrote in a Truth Social post. “They think it’s so great, and are so happy about it because, in actuality, they don’t love our Country, they only think about themselves.”

“Look at what they’ve done to our once GREAT America over the past four years – it’s a total mess! In any event, because of the death of President Jimmy Carter, the Flag may, for the first time ever during an Inauguration of a future President, be at half mast. Nobody wants to see this, and no American can be happy about it. Let’s see how it plays out. MAKE AMERICA GREAT AGAIN!” Trump added.

In response, White House Press Secretary Jean-Pierre firmly stated “no,” when asked if Biden would reconsider flying the flags at half-staff on Inauguration Day.

Hunter Biden refused to comply with a House Oversight Committee subpoena to testify in a closed-door deposition on December 13th. Instead, President Biden’s son held a defiant press conference on Capitol Hill in which he bashed the “unrelenting Trump attack machine” against him and his father. And he lashed out at the House Oversight Committee for not allowing him to testify in public.

“I am here to testify at a public hearing today to answer any of the committee’s legitimate questions,” Hunter said at his press conference before snubbing the committee because it insisted on following normal precedent by conducting a private, transcribed deposition before holding a public hearing.

President Biden knew in advance about the media stunt his son intended to stage – once again enabling his son’s conduct.

The Republicans who have sought Hunter’s closed-door testimony in a deposition responded to his defiance of their subpoena by announcing plans to initiate proceedings to hold the president’s son in contempt of Congress. Later in the day, the House of Representatives voted to formally launch an impeachment inquiry to investigate the extent of President Biden’s involvement in his son’s foreign influence-peddling schemes.

Hunter did acknowledge briefly during his press conference that he had made some mistakes in the past and said, “For that, I’m making amends.” But he did not say how he planned to make such “amends.”

Indeed, Hunter is not showing any inclination to take real responsibility for his actions after a sweetheart deal fell apart that would have let him off the hook for his misdeeds with a slap on the wrist. He has since pleaded not guilty to gun-related charges against him and will presumably plead not guilty to the tax felony and misdemeanor charges for which he has just recently been indicted.

Here is how Kimberly Strassel of The Wall Street Journal editorial board connected the dots, summarizing evidence released by House Oversight Committee Chairman James Comer of family payments to Joe Biden from monies received from foreign oligarchs and business entities:

The committee’s account is as follows: The first check to Joe was written on Sept. 3, 2017, although the money trail begins earlier with his son Hunter. In the first half of 2017, Hunter and business associates negotiated a joint company with CEFC, a Shanghai-based energy company linked to the Chinese government. One email from a Hunter associate that discussed equity stakes suggested 10% of the joint venture be held by Hunter for “the big guy.”

CEFC was asked to commit $10 million in capital. When the money didn’t come, a frustrated Hunter sent a July 30, 2017, WhatsApp message to Raymond Zhao, a CEFC associate. It said he was sitting with his dad, demanded payment and warned: “I will make certain that between the man sitting next to me and every person he knows and my ability to forever hold a grudge that you will regret not following my direction.”

A week later, a Chinese company affiliated with CEFC sent $5 million to a joint venture between Hunter and a CEFC associate. The same day, that joint venture sent $400,000 to an entity controlled by Hunter. Less than a week later, Hunter wired $150,000 from his entity to a company owned by James and Sara Biden. On Aug. 28, 2017, Sara withdrew $50,000 from said company. The same day, she deposited it into a personal bank account that belonged to her and her husband. Prior to this deposit, the balance on that personal account was $46.88. On Sept. 3, she cut a $40,000 check from that account to Joe Biden. Graduates of elementary-school math will note that $40,000 is 10% of $400,000.
